Abstract
一种数据转发的方法和控制器,解决了对终端业务处理效率较低的问题。该方法包括:控制器获取终端的第一标识信息,其中,所述第一标识信息包括所述终端的终端能力信息,业务类型信息和服务质量QoS信息(501);根据所述第一标识信息,从M个网络节点中,确定L个网络节点中共N个功能模块,其中,所述N个功能模块用于对所述终端的业务所对应的数据流进行处理(502);为所述L个网络节点,分别配置转发所述数据流所对应的转发表项,所述转发表项用于使所述L个网络节点将所述数据流通过所述N个功能模块进行处理(503)。该方法适用于通信技术领域。
